4 days ago Give your child a few incentives to stay dry, especially if rewards worked the first time you potty trained them. For example, give your little one a sticker every day they don't have an accident. After a few successful days in a row, you can give them a bigger treat, such as a trip to the ice cream store, a small toy, an … See more
